--- a/SDFileSystem.h Mon Oct 27 17:02:05 2014 +0000 +++ b/SDFileSystem.h Mon Jan 05 18:43:29 2015 +0000 @@ -30,10 +30,13 @@ * #include "SDFileSystem.h" * * //Create an SDFileSystem object - * SDFileSystem sd(p5, p6, p7, p20, "sd", p22, SDFileSystem::SWITCH_NEG_NO); + * SDFileSystem sd(p5, p6, p7, p20, "sd"); * * int main() * { + * //Mount the filesystem + * sd.mount(); + * * //Perform a write test * printf("\nWriting to SD card..."); * FILE *fp = fopen("/sd/sdtest.txt", "w"); @@ -58,6 +61,9 @@ * } else { * printf("failed!\n"); * } + * + * //Unmount the filesystem + * sd.unmount(); * } * @endcode */ @@ -67,6 +73,7 @@ /** Represents the different card detect switch types */ enum SwitchType { + SWITCH_NONE, /**< No card detect switch (assumes socket is always occupied) */ SWITCH_POS_NO, /**< Switch shorts to VDD when the socket is occupied (positive logic, normally open) */ SWITCH_POS_NC, /**< Switch shorts to VDD when the socket is empty (positive logic, normally closed) */ SWITCH_NEG_NO, /**< Switch shorts to GND when the socket is occupied (negative logic, normally open) */ @@ -94,7 +101,7 @@ * @param cdtype The type of card detect switch. * @param hz The SPI bus frequency (defaults to 1MHz). */ - SDFileSystem(PinName mosi, PinName miso, PinName sclk, PinName cs, const char* name, PinName cd, SwitchType cdtype, int hz = 1000000); + SDFileSystem(PinName mosi, PinName miso, PinName sclk, PinName cs, const char* name, PinName cd = NC, SwitchType cdtype = SWITCH_NONE, int hz = 1000000); /** Get the detected SD/MMC card type *
